B. The Use of “May I help you?”, “What can I do for you?, and “What if
…?”
We may offer help or service buy asking for permission to help, being ready to do
something, and giving suggestion to help. When we offer help or service, we can use the
following expressions.
1. May I help you
This is the common expression to offer help or service. The word “May’ is a way to
get the permission to help. It is a formal expressions, especially when we offer help
older people or customer or someone whom we don’t know.
Examples:
- May I help you, Sir?
- Excuse me, Madam. May I help you?
